Verdict
Mcginty's Dream won over this trip at Newcastle before finishing fourth at Ayr. He may be a few pounds too high now but is still probably the chief danger to SAMMY B, a ready winner at Musselburgh when tackling a trip of note for the first time - a 4lb rise is not excessive. Late Date was in the process of running a big race at Ayr when unseating Joe Colliver but had been allowed an easy lead. Ronaldinho is 0-23 over hurdles so has plenty to prove but still makes more appeal than an out-of-sorts Gold Chain.
